RAM is used to store data entered into the PTC and
application configuration settings. Data stored in
RAM can be easily read, written, and changed. It is
also volatile. All data in RAM will be lost if the PTC’s
battery pack and backup system run out of power.
The amount of memory in your PTC determines how
much data you can enter before you have to send it
to a host computer or print it. Various amounts of
memory are available from Telxon, and the amount
actually installed in your PTC has been determined
by your organization’s needs.
